He has played 8 games, and his first few games he let in like 5+ goals in each one after being out with an injury for like 8 months.

People really need to look at the context of players stats instead of just taking them at face value. There's a whole lot more that goes into evaluating a player then just their stats.

In his last two games he has a .966 SV% and a 2.0 GAA. That's the trend that will likely continue, not the 4+ GAA.

The other two goalies on Cape Breton:

Trudeau - .891 SV% 3.70

Bureau - .873 SV% 4.30 GAA

And these two don't have the excuse of being out with major injuries. Cape Breton clearly just has a poor defensive game.
